While it’s not exactly a secret, not many Canadians know that the second top-ranking soldier fighting “insurgents” in Iraq is a general in the Canadian army. Maj. Gen. Walter Natynczyk, once Commanding Officer of the Royal Canadian Dragoons, is now deputy commander of the U.S. Army’s III Corps in Iraq. The corps, at 138,000 troops, is roughly seven times as large as the whole Canadian army. No Canadian general since WWII has commanded so many troops in a combat zone.
